Red Raspberry Leaf (Rubus idaeus) is one of the most famous women’s health herbs, often called the “herb of pregnancy and motherhood.”

While the berries are widely eaten, the leaves are used medicinally, especially as a uterine tonic to strengthen and tone the muscles of the uterus. Midwives and herbalists have relied on raspberry leaf tea for centuries for menstrual support, pregnancy, and postpartum recovery.

 

What Red Raspberry Leaf Contains

  • Fragarine: An alkaloid that tones and relaxes uterine and pelvic muscles.
  • Tannins: Astringent compounds that help reduce heavy bleeding.
  • Flavonoids & phenolic acids: Antioxidant and anti-inflammatory.
  • Vitamins: C, E, and B-complex.
  • Minerals: Rich in iron, calcium, magnesium, potassium → supportive in pregnancy.

 

Health Benefits of Red Raspberry Leaf

  1. Women’s Reproductive Health
  • Strengthens and tones the uterine muscles.
  • Helps regulate menstrual cycles.
  • Reduces heavy menstrual bleeding and cramps.
  1. Pregnancy & Childbirth
  • Commonly used in the 2nd and 3rd trimesters to prepare the uterus for labor.
  • May shorten labor duration and reduce interventions.
  • Provides nutrient-rich support for both mother and baby.
  1. Postpartum Recovery
  • Helps the uterus contract back to its normal size.
  • Supports lactation and restores nutrient balance.
  1. General Wellness
  • Nutritive tonic high in minerals → good for bones, teeth, and overall vitality.
  • Supports digestion and soothes diarrhea (due to tannins).

 

How to Use Red Raspberry Leaf

  • Tea (most popular):
    • Steep 1–2tsp dried leaf in hot water for 10–15 minutes.
    • Drink 1–3 cups daily.
  • Tincture/Extract: 2–4ml, up to 3 times daily.
  • Capsules: For convenience (usually 300–500 mg each).
  • Blends: Often mixed with nettle, alfalfa, and peppermint for women’s tonics.

 

Typical Dosage

  • General women’s health: 1 cup daily.
  • During pregnancy: Start in the 2nd trimester (avoid in 1st trimester unless advised).
  • Postpartum: 1–2 cups daily to aid recovery.

 

Precautions

  • Avoid excessive use in early pregnancy (may stimulate uterine contractions too soon).
  • Should be used under guidance for high-risk pregnancies.
  • May interact with blood thinners due to tannins.
  • Generally considered safe and nourishing when used appropriately.
